LongDescription#@#NA#@@#Cleaning Instructions#@#Wipe wood seat and ladder back with a mild detergent and microfiber cloth; rinse and dry immediately to avoid water damage. Clean powder‑coated frame with nonabrasive cleaner and soft brush for crevices. Sanitize high‑touch zones (chair backs, seat edges) with an EPA‑registered sanitizer per label contact time. Inspect for loose joints and tighten hardware. #@@# Frame Construction#@#
Wood frame construction provides structural integrity suited to repeated daily use in restaurants, cafeterias, and event spaces. Engineers designed the jointing and timber thickness to resist racking, delivering stable seating under continuous occupation.
#@@# Seat Surface#@#
The beechwood seat, finished in cherry, offers a dense support surface that holds its finish and resists denting better than softer woods. Managers will find the smooth, sealed surface easy to wipe clean, maintaining finish uniformity across service shifts.
#@@# Back Support#@#
The ladder-style back design promotes upright posture for diners while enabling easy stacking and handling between service periods. Staff can quickly reposition and store chairs, reducing turnaround time during rapid table resets.
#@@# Finish Resilience#@#
The powder-coated finish on exposed wooden elements enhances surface abrasion resistance and provides consistent color retention in high-use zones. Maintenance teams can perform routine cleaning without accelerating finish wear, ensuring a professional appearance.
#@@# Size Efficiency#@#
With a width of 17.25 inches and a depth of 20 inches, the chair occupies a compact footprint that optimizes seating density without sacrificing comfort. Floor planners can map seating layouts to maximize covers per square foot while preserving aisle clearance requirements.
#@@# Weight and Handling#@#
At approximately 17 pounds per unit, the chair balances sturdiness with manageable weight for one-person handling during setup.
